    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=32">aaronk</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 2319<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 12&nbsp;July&nbsp;2024 at 10:02am<br /><br /> <table width="99%"><tr><td class="BBquote"><img src="forum_images/quote_box.png" title="Originally posted by LunarLaugh" alt="Originally posted by LunarLaugh" style="vertical-align: text-bottom;" /> <strong>LunarLaugh wrote:</strong><br /><br />So there are three variables on the horn line following the vocal around the 4:05 mark?</td></tr></table> <br /><br />There is only one <em>mix</em> of this song, which is on the promo 12" single.  This version runs 4:53.  For the LP, the engineer made an edit at 4:07 of the 4:53 version.<br /><br />For the single, the engineer started with the full 4:53 version, removed the drum intro, and then faded early.  Therefore, there is no edit at the 4:07 point (of the full version) and we hear a different sax line than what is heard on the LP version at this point.]]>

    <![CDATA[<strong>Author:</strong> <a href="https://top40musiconcd.com/forum/member_profile.asp?PF=58">elcoleccionista</a><br /><strong>Subject:</strong> 2319<br /><strong>Posted:</strong> 25&nbsp;April&nbsp;2024 at 9:11am<br /><br />There is another difference between the LP and 45 version <br />at the fadeout besides the different sax take. The vocals <br />right after the sax "time was all we had until the day we <br />said goodbye" are two different vocal takes. "Goodbye" is <br />sung at a lower key on the 45 version.]]>
